Paris Summit Fails to Reach Consensus on Military Mission to Ukraine, Says Macron

0

Participants of the Paris summit did not reach a unanimous agreement on deploying military forces to Ukraine, as part of a so-called peacekeeping mission, and the format of such a mission remains undecided, said French President Macron. “These support forces were offered by France and the UK. They will be represented by several countries because it was not possible to achieve unity on this issue. Some do not have the opportunity, others are hindered by the political context,” Macron said, adding, however, that London and Paris “do not need unity” to implement their plans.
